Join ASHRM’s Special Interest Group (SIG): Allies in Alaska Native HR for an evening of meaningful conversation, networking, and collaboration.
Tuesday, May 26, 2026
5:30 PM – 7:00 PM
Suite 100
Hosted by ASHRM Member Tamrit Howell, this relationship-driven group creates space for HR professionals across Alaska to connect, learn, and explore ways to strengthen cultural awareness, inclusivity, and authentic allyship within our workplaces and communities.
This month’s gathering will continue conversations around Project Bridge Builder, supporting youth in rural Alaska through mentorship, workforce readiness, and career pathway development.
Whether you work in tribal-affiliated organizations, support Alaska Native communities, or simply want to grow as an inclusive HR professional — your voice and perspective are welcome.
